In a new interview with Mark Strigl, WARRANT bassist Jerry Dixon spoke about the band's plan to release new music. He said (as transcribed by BLABBERMOUTH.NET): "We're kind of thinking and probably implementing kind of like a box set of things we have with [late WARRANT frontman] Jani [Lane], unreleased stuff. We have maybe a song from a demo. We've got, like, nine records that [the rights] have come back to us over the years. So we wanna do some sort of box set with some new music as well, but also include all of WARRANT — Jani years, Jaime St. James years, 'Born Again', 'Rockaholic', all of [it]."Asked if there are "numerous tracks" with Jani Lane that have not been released, Jerry said: "There actually are hardly any, but there's a few that we got back that we're working on finding. There's a lot of things that happened with the legality of stuff, but there are a couple diamonds that we have found. But we released everything with him. We never did anything just to go do it.
